$APE Coin
$APE is an Ethereum token with a total supply of 1 billion. Initially, 62% of the total supply of ApeCoin is allocated to the ApeCoin community, with a portion claimable by BAYC (Bored Ape Yacht Club) NFT holders.
ApeCoin is billed as a “token for culture, gaming, and commerce used to empower a decentralized community building at the forefront of web3.
First and foremost, it’s important to note the new players in the BAYC ecosystem. The newly founded ApeCoinDAO is the creator behind the launch of ApeCoin, not Yuga Labs or the Bored Ape Yacht Club. ApeCoinDAO exists to give $APE token holders a vote on fund allocations, governance rules, projects, partnerships, and beyond. Holding ApeCoin is the only requirement for membership in the ApeCoinDAO.
The ApeCoinDAO is also supported by the Ape Foundation. The Ape Foundation is not the overseer of ApeCoin, but more of the steward of $APE. The foundation will act as the base layer upon which ApeCoin holders in the ApeCoinDAO can build.
The Ape Foundation will utilize the Ecosystem Fund, which is controlled by a multisig wallet. This fund will be used to pay expenses as directed by the ApeCoinDAO and provides an infrastructure for ApeCoin holders to collaborate through open and permissionless governance processes.
Finally, a special council on the Ape Foundation (the Board) will provide oversight of the Foundation administrators. The purpose of the Board is to administer DAO proposals and serve the vision of the community. It meets on proposals requiring administrative review under ApeCoinDAO rules.
The initial Board will serve for a term of six months, after which the ApeCoinDAO will vote on new members annually. Currently, the council consists of Alexis Ohanian (co-founder of Reddit, general partner and founder of Seven Seven Six), Amy Wu (head of ventures & gaming at FTX), Maaria Bajwa (principal at Sound Ventures), Yat Siu (co-founder and executive chairman of Animoca Brands), and Dean Steinbeck (president and general counsel at Horizen Labs).
$APE Coin Airdrop
On March 17, at 8:30 a.m. ET, 15% of the total supply of $APE coins has been available to those who owned an original Bored Ape or a Mutant Ape NFT. Holders of Bored Ape Kennel Club Dogs will need to own either an Ape or Mutant to participate.


APE NFTs
Bored Ape Yacht Club, often colloquially called Bored Apes, Bored Ape or BAYC, is a collection of 10000 unique Bored Ape NFTs— unique digital collectibles living on the Ethereum blockchain.
The collection features profile pictures of cartoon apes that are procedurally generated by an algorithm. The parent company of Bored Ape Yacht Club is Yuga Labs. Owning a Bored Ape NFT gives you full commercial rights to it, and holders are taking advantage of that in some creative ways. One Bored Ape owner set up a Twitter account for his ape where he created a backstory, turning him into Jenkins, a valet that works for the Yacht Club.
Owners of Bored Apes are considered members of the BAYC and gain access to exclusive perks such as private online spaces, exclusive merch, and members-only live events.
The Mutant Ape Yacht Club (MAYC) is an NFT project that's an extension of the Bored Ape Yacht club. It was created by Yuga Labs in August 2021 to expand the BAYC ecosystem. Similar to the BAYC.
Bored Ape Kennel Club (BAKC) is another offshoot non-fungible token (NFT) collection derived from the Bored Ape Yacht Club (BAYC) collection.

Part 2: $APE Staking
ApeCoin holders should be aware of three key dates:
- Dec. 5, 2022: The staking site goes live and pre-deposits begin
- Dec. 5-7, 2022: $APE contract is funded
- Dec. 12, 2022: First $APE rewards are accrued
The pre-deposit period allows $APE holders a reasonable amount of time to stake their tokens and/or NFTs and avoid a potential gas war. Thus anyone who deposits during the pre-deposit period, regardless of time, will be eligible for the same reward accrual starting on Dec. 12.
ApeCoin staking will primarily take place on ApeStake.io.
However, there are three potential ways to stake $APE, as indicated by an update from Horizen Labs on Nov. 23.
- Open-source smart contracts
- Front-end interfaces
- Third-party interfaces
Those who own Yuga Labs NFTs, like Bored or Mutant Apes, can also stake their NFTs as part of the Horizen Labs staking launch. These holders will need to take part in a "commit process" before the staking of their NFT is allowed.
To complete the commit action, each NFT owner will need to:
- Own the NFT(s) at the time of staking
- Commit with $APE
- Designate mapping for the Paired Pool (if applicable)
ApeCoin rewards, known as $APE staking emissions, will represent 17.5 percent of the total supply of the token and be distributed over a three-year period.
In the first year of staking, 100 million $APE will be released across all the staking pools.
There are four primary staking pools, to which holders of the Yuga Labs NFTs and $APE will have access.
Note that all pools require at least some amount of $APE. The four pools, and their respective first-year token allocations, are below:
- BAYC Pool: 47,105,000 tokens (47.1%)
- MAYC Pool: 30,000,000 tokens (30%)
- BAYC/MAYC + BAKC Paired Pool: 19,060,000 tokens (19.06%)
- $APE-only Pool: 3,835,000 tokens (3.83%)
There are staking caps in place as well, to be voted upon by the ApeCoin DAO ahead of each staking period. For the first staking period, those caps are as follows, on a per NFT basis:
- BAYC: 10,094 $APE
- MAYC: 2,042 $APE
- BAKC: 856 $APE
Thus a holder with three BAYC can stake and earn rewards on no more than 30,282 $APE.
Staking rewards will be provided directly proportional to the amount of staked $APE in each pool. Participants are incentivized to own the highest percentage possible within a pool, to reap the maximum rewards. Those participants are also incentivized to be staked within each pool for the maximum time.
there is an incentive mechanism to reward those who stake $APE early over future stakers. Thus the most $APE will be earned in the first 90 days of each staking period and will decrease each quarter until the end of the three-year staking period.
The staking allocations and caps will be re-evaluated after the first staking period (Year 1), ahead of future staking periods.
Staked $APE balances will not be dynamically increased, thus those who want to increase their staked balance with rewards will be required to un-stake and re-stake.

On the above charts, you can see an overall comparison of staked $APE on each pool in terms of number of stakes, number of stakers and also volume of stakes.
At the time of this writing (7 December 2022), The number of stake transactions and stakers on “$APE Only Pool” is more than other pools but the total, average and median volume of stakes on Bored Ape Yacht Club (BAYC) pool is way more than others. $APE Only Pool is on the second rank in terms of volume.
Till Today, Bored Abe Kennel Club (BAKC) is the least popular $APE staking pool in all terms.
On the left chart, you can see the distribution of $APE stake transactions on each pool.
At the time of this writing (7 December 2022), The majority of stake transactions on $APE Only Pool are done with 100 - 1000 $APE volume.
The majority of stake transactions (more than 96%) on BAKC (The least popular pool) are also done with 100 - 1000 $APEs.
The majority of stake transactions on BAYC (the most popular pool in terms of volume) are done with 10000 - 100000 $APE volume.
and the majority of stake transactions on MAYC pool are done with 1000 - 10000 $APE volume.
On the left chart, you can see the average houlry stake actions on each pool.
A the time of this writing, $APE only pool has the most average hourly number of stake and stakers but the average hourly volume of $APE stakes on BAYC pool is more than others.
On the above charts, you can see hourly and daily $APE staking actions on each pool over time.
Similar to the airdrop chart (but not sharp like that), the majority of $APE stake actions were done within the first hours of its launch and as time goes on, the total trend line of stake actions is decreasing over time but there are some high spikes of staked $APE volume in some days such as 6th December which is mainly because of the $APE only pool.
As mentioned earlier, we can see in the most days, the stake activity on the $Ape Only Pool is more than other pools but the staked $APE volume on BAYC is more than others.
On the above charts, you can see the average number and volume of stake actions per staker on each pool and also the distribution of these stakers by their number of stake tranasctions on each pool + by their volume of stake transactions on each pool.
At the time of this writing, an average BAYC staker has staked more $APE volume than other pools average stakers and an average BAKC staker is more active than other pools’ stakers.
The majority of stakers on all pools have done only 1 stake transaction.

$APE Launch & Initial Token Distribution
APE has a fixed issuance of 1 billion tokens, with initial allocations broken down as follows: 62% of total allocations were made to the ApeCoin Ecosystem. Out of this, BAYC/MAYC NFT holders were airdropped 15% of the tokens while 47% were reserved for ApeDAO treasury and resources. For airdrop specifics: Bored Ape Holder received 10,094 tokens while Mutant Ape Holders received 2,042 tokens. 10,950 tokens were issued for each Bored Ape + Kennel Club pair, and 2,898 were issued for each Mutant Ape + Kennel Club pair. The remainder of the tokens is split between Yuga Labs (10%), Charity (Jane Goodall Institute) (6%), launch contributors (14%), and BAYC founders (8%). At launch, roughly 26% of the total token supply was unlocked. The remainder of the tokens is unlocked over 48 months. An average of 1.5% of the supply becomes unlocked every month.
Out of the 1 billion ApeCoin tokens issued at launch, the supply schedule is specified as follows:
- The 150000000 tokens airdropped to BAYC/MAYC NFT holders were all unlocked immediately.
- 470,000,000 tokens to DAO treasury and resources (117,500,000 unlocked at launch, then 7,343,750 unlocked per month for 48 months)
- 150,000,000 tokens to Yuga Labs (Initial lock-up of 12 months, then 4,166,666.67 unlocked per month for 36 months)
- 10,000,000 tokens to the Jane Goodall Legacy Foundation (Initial lock-up of 12 months, then 277,777.78 tokens unlocked per month for 36 months)
- 80,000,000 tokens to founders of Yuga Labs (Initial lock-up for 12 months, then 2,222,222.22 unlocked per month for 36 months)
- 140,000,000 tokens were issued to launch contributors, though the Lockup schedules vary by contributor
